PIDOTIMOD

Pidotimod is an immunomodulator enhancing Tcell and macrophage activity, used to reduce frequency of respiratory infections. Side effects include mild GI upset, rash, headache, and rare hypersensitivity. Only GMP materials will be supplied, logistics all according to GDP.

Datasheet


Molecular Formula

C9H12N2O4S

Molecular Weight

244.27 g/mol

CAS Number

121808-62-6

Storage Condition

Store in a cool, dry place. Keep container tightly closed. Protect from moisture and light.

Solubility

>36.6 [ug/mL] (The mean of the results at pH 7.4)

Purity

Purity information is available upon request (COA).

Synonym

Pidotimod; 121808-62-6; Pidotimodum; Pilimod; NSC-759841

IUPAC/Chemical Name

(4R)-3-[(2S)-5-oxopyrrolidine-2-carbonyl]-1,3-thiazolidine-4-carboxylic acid

InChl Key

UUTKICFRNVKFRG-WDSKDSINSA-N

InChl Code

InChI=1S/C9H12N2O4S/c12-7-2-1-5(10-7)8(13)11-4-16-3-6(11)9(14)15/h5-6H,1-4H2,(H,10,12)(H,14,15)/t5-,6-/m0/s1
